After the tragic loss of Warren, his wife Beth has been working
nonstop to preserve PyMOL, his legacy.  Today, after nearly two months
of deliberation, she has sold PyMOL and its intellectual property to
Schrodinger (http://www.schrodinger.com/), a scientific software
company.  PyMOL has a new home!

Also, Schrodinger has just hired me to help drive PyMOL forward.  I
worked with Warren for about two years and was working very closely
with him up until his passing.  My goal is to see that PyMOL lives on,
continues to grow, and helps smart people do smart things.

How this affects us:
 * PyMOL will still be open-source, just like now
 * PyMOL will have professional support
 * PyMOL will have professional development
 * The mailing list and wiki will continue be the main sources of
communication and community-based support
 * Warren had ~20 different domain names -- all those will now point
to pymol.org.  If your favorite link is lost, please let me know ASAP,
but please give us some time to arrange this
